Professional Lawn Mower

A professional lawn mower is a powerful and durable machine designed to meet the demanding needs of landscapers, groundskeepers, and property owners with extensive lawns. These mowers are typically self-propelled, making them easy to maneuver, and feature wide cutting decks for efficient coverage.

Professional lawn mowers have been instrumental in the maintenance of vast green spaces and manicured lawns for decades. Their ability to cut through thick grass, navigate slopes, and provide a consistent, precise finish has made them indispensable tools in the industry.

Today, professional lawn mowers continue to evolve with advancements in technology and materials. Innovations such as electric and battery-powered models offer eco-friendly and low-maintenance alternatives, while features like adjustable cutting heights and mulching capabilities enhance versatility and convenience.

Power

The powerful engines in professional lawn mowers are a key factor in their ability to tackle demanding mowing tasks. These engines provide the necessary torque and horsepower to power through thick grass, navigate slopes, and handle challenging terrain without bogging down.

  • Cutting Efficiency:
    Powerful engines allow professional lawn mowers to maintain a consistent cutting speed even in dense or overgrown grass, resulting in a clean and efficient cut.
  • Slope Handling:
    The increased power enables professional lawn mowers to climb slopes and inclines with ease, ensuring a uniform cut and reducing the risk of scalping or uneven patches.
  • Terrain Navigation:
    Powerful engines provide the necessary traction to maneuver professional lawn mowers over rough terrain, such as uneven ground, roots, or obstacles, without losing stability or performance.
  • Mulching Capability:
    Some professional lawn mowers with powerful engines offer mulching capabilities, effectively chopping grass clippings into fine particles that decompose quickly, adding nutrients back to the lawn.

Versatility

Versatility is a crucial aspect of professional lawn mowers, enabling them to adapt to varying lawn conditions and user preferences. Two key features that contribute to this versatility are adjustable cutting heights and mulching capabilities.

See also  Refurbished Lawn Mowers For Sale Near Me

  • Adjustable Cutting Heights:

    Adjustable cutting heights allow professional lawn mowers to be set to different heights, accommodating various grass types and desired lawn appearances. This feature is essential for maintaining lawns in different seasons, as grass height may need to be adjusted based on growth rate, temperature, and moisture levels.

  • Mulching Capabilities:

    Mulching capabilities allow professional lawn mowers to finely chop grass clippings and disperse them back onto the lawn. This not only eliminates the need for bagging or disposal but also provides several benefits for the lawn. Mulching adds nutrients back to the soil, improves moisture retention, and reduces thatch buildup.

Ergonomics

Ergonomics plays a vital role in the design of professional lawn mowers, recognizing the importance of operator comfort and well-being during extended use. Ergonomic features are carefully incorporated to reduce fatigue, prevent injuries, and enhance overall productivity.

Adjustable handles allow operators to customize the mower’s height and angle to suit their body size and posture. This adjustment minimizes strain on the back, shoulders, and arms, especially during prolonged mowing sessions. Vibration reduction systems effectively dampen vibrations transmitted from the engine and cutting deck, reducing discomfort and potential long-term health issues.

Professional Lawn Mower Tips for Optimal Performance and Longevity

Maintaining a healthy and aesthetically pleasing lawn requires the use of professional lawn mowers and the implementation of proper mowing practices. Here are some valuable tips to optimize the performance and longevity of professional lawn mowers:

Tip 1: Regular Maintenance: Regular maintenance is crucial for ensuring the smooth operation and longevity of professional lawn mowers. This includes regular cleaning, lubrication, and blade sharpening. Cleaning the mower after each use removes grass clippings and debris, preventing buildup and potential damage. Lubrication of moving parts reduces friction and wear, while sharp blades ensure clean cuts and prevent tearing of grass.

Tip 2: Proper Mowing Techniques: Employing proper mowing techniques is essential for achieving a healthy lawn and maximizing the efficiency of professional lawn mowers. Mow at the appropriate height for the grass species, avoid mowing wet grass, and alternate mowing patterns to prevent soil compaction. Additionally, avoid overloading the mower with excessive grass clippings, as this can strain the engine and lead to premature wear.
